Web Environment and Tools

1. A computer _______ consists of connected computers, mobile devices, printers, and data storage devices that share of computing resources and data.   network

2. The _______ is a worldwide public network that connects millions of private networks.   Internet

3. A group of related specifically formatted electronic documents containing images, text, interactive elements, and hyperlinks accessed over the Internet is called a _______.   website

4. The primary page at a website is called its _______.   home page

5. A saved link to a webpage is called a _______.   bookmark

6. A temporary connection that uses one or more analog telephone lines for communications is a _______.   dial up line

7. The slowest Internet access connection is a _______ connection.   regular dial up

8. A software program that requests, downloads, and displays webpages is called a web _______.   browser

9. Which of the following top-level domains is reserved for the noncommercial community?   .org

10. Google, Bing, and ask.com are all examples of a _______.   search engine

11. The _______ markup language uses predefined codes, called tags, to define the format and organization of webpage elements.   html

12 . Which of the following is an example of a WYSIWYG editor?   dreamweaver

13. Most _______ allow you to view and manipulate the underlying HTML code.   WYSIWYG

14. As a _______, you would create and revise the text that visitors read when they visit a website.   content writer/editor

15. Which of the following is a social networking platform?   Facebook twitter

16. A ________________ can contain images, text, interactive elements, and hyperlinks.   webpage

17. A ________________ is a group of related webpages.   website

18. A _______________ is a word, phrase, or image that connects webpages.   link

19. In ______________ e-commerce, products, services, and business data are exchanged between businesses and accounts for the majority of e commerce transactions.   business to business

20. The term ________________ defines high-speed data transmissions over a communication channel that can transmit multiple signals at one time.   broadband

21. A(n) ________________ is a location that provides public Internet access.   hot spot

22. A(n) ________________ is the text version of a computer’s numeric IP address.   domain name

23. What type of website focuses on a specific subject?   topical

24. A ________________ portal provides a starting point for finding information about specific areas of interest.   vertical

25. ________________ is malicious software, including computer viruses and Internet worms, which can infect a single computer or an entire network.   malware
